I don't qualify for the South Texas thing, but I am Southeast. Near Beaumont. I went to Houston and had my surgery with Dr. Spivak. He is just the best in the world. There were other doctors closer to me but I opted to use him because I had just gotten such good vibes from him. I also had my surgery at Park Place Medical Center because my insurance pays for it. The only bad thing is that if you have it at Renissance or wherever you fills under fluro are included. Now Spivak will do my fills in his office free for two years but they are not under fluro. That means that if he overfills me then it is a long drive back to get a little taken out. Thank goodness I haven't had to do that yet.

        I had about 6 months between deciding to do surgery and getting scheduled. I came across the book The Pound of Cure by Dr. Matthew Weiner, a bariatric surgeon in Arizona, and started to implement some of the changes he recommended (and lost 13 lbs in the process without ever feeling deprived). The book is very simple, and the focus is on whole, plant based foods, but within reason. It's not an all or nothing approach, or going vegan or something, but focuses on improvement and aiming for getting it right 80-90% of the time. His suggestions are divided into 12 sections that you can tackle over time, perhaps one per month for a year if a person is just trying to improve nutrition and build good habits. They range from things like cutting out artificial sweetener or eating more beans to eating a pound of vegetables per day. I found it really effective pre-surgery and it's an eating style I will be working to get back to as I am further out from surgery and have more capacity. Small changes you can sustain will do the most for building good habits for life.
